LONGMIRE RAINIER NPS, WASHINGTON

Period of Record General Climate Summary - Heating Degree Days

Station:(454764) LONGMIRE RAINIER NPS
From Year=1978 To Year=2006
Heating Degree Days for Selected Base Temperature (F)
Base Jan. Feb. Mar. Apr. May Jun. Jul. Aug. Sep. Oct. Nov. Dec. Annual
65 1021 884 844 694 517 334 182 162 302 588 858 1042 7429
60 866 743 689 545 371 206 86 68 179 437 708 887 5785
57 773 658 596 456 289 142 48 33 121 349 618 794 4878
55 711 602 534 398 237 104 30 19 88 293 558 732 4306
50 556 461 381 260 126 36 6 2 29 168 408 577 3010
Heating Degree Day units are computed as the difference between the base temperature and the daily average temperature. (Base Temp. - Daily Ave. Temp.) One unit is accumulated for each degree Fahrenheit the average temperature is below the base temperature. Negative numbers are discarded. Example: If the days high temperature was 65 and the low temperature was 31, the base 50 heating degree day units is 50 - ((65 + 31) / 2) = 2. This is done for each day of the month and summed.

Months with 5 or more missing days are not considered
Years with 1 or more missing months are not considered
